USPro Tri Team Update: September Race Report!
Well the weather may be changing but we’re still cranking out solid performances! Might as well get in as many races as possible before the tri season winds down.
The first big weeked of September was definitely a nice divide and conquer effort.........Dereck Treadwell was 2nd pro at the Toughman half ironman in NY, Mike Caiazzo was 3rd pro at the Pumpkinman half ironman in ME, Nick Waninger was 1st overall at the Trail of Tears sprint tri in MO, Dave Kuendig was 3rd overall at the Tri for Sight sprint tri in KY, and Chris Tremonte was 7th pro at the Pacific Grove olympic distance tri in CA !
The last weekend of September we had three guys racing the new Augusta 70.3 in GA. Nick had an excellent race at Augusta by staying near the front on the short swim, a strong bike, and finishing with a blazing 1:16 run. Mike has been battling a running injury but stayed strong to finish 14th in this big pro field. Dave Kuendig had a strong swim and solid run to place 20th pro.
We also had two guys racing the Westchester Tri in NY. John Kenny finished an excellent 4th overall, and David Silver finished 8th pro on this tough course.
Mike also nabbed a win for us in the Maine Sport Tri, Chris was 4th at the Kirkland Tri in WA, and Dave won the Knoxville Sprint Tri in TN.
